
Mississippi’s capital came alive Saturday as the Jackson State University homecoming parade drew fans and alumni from near and far. Spectators cheered as the Sonic Boom of the South played lively tunes, the Prancing J-Setts showcased their dance moves and drum majors led the procession with high-stepping precision.
The parade brought music, movement and excitement to downtown Jackson, creating a lively mood for homecoming weekend. Among the guest performers were a marching band and dancers from Chandler Park Academy High School in Harper Wood, Michigan.
